Visual effects (Visual FX or VFX) is mainly used in Film, Television and Advertisement industry, to any imagery created, altered, or enhanced for a film or other moving media that cannot be accomplished during live-action shooting.

Adobe Premiere Pro, a part of Adobe Creative Suite, is a video editing program. It is used to edit videos, including movies, and is quickly becoming the go-to program for filmmakers all over the world, both amateur and pro. In fact, both CNN and the BBC use Premiere Pro for editing purposes.
